We, at the London School of Science and Technology (LSST), are seeking to appoint an experienced Internal Verifier for our Undergraduate and Postgraduate Provision.
**Purpose**:
The Internal Verifier will work collaboratively with the programme teams and senior management to develop and assure the quality of assessment activities before submitting them to our partner Universities. The post holder will be required to engage in quality assurance and moderation activities.
As an experienced academic the post holder will:
- Possess a recordable teaching qualification;
- Have experience working in a higher educational setting;
- Have experience in assessing at undergraduate or postgraduate levels;
- Previous experience as an external examiner is desirable, but not essential.
**Main Duties**:
- Assesses and grades a selection of assignments from across campuses;
- Gives advice to markers on how to improve student assessment marking and provide constructive and developmental feedback in line with the various and diverse modules’ learning outcomes and marking criteria;
- Attends standardisation and moderation training sessions;
- Provides examples of quality assessment feedback to markers;
- Supports marking teams with partner University turnaround periods and assessment guidelines and expectations;
- Acts as a moderator for resits of any elements of the programmes;
- Acts as the third marker when needed. For example, when the first and second markers disagree;
- Participates in external quality assurance activities where required;
- Develop and deliver face-to-face staff training sessions in our various campuses on marking and feedback provided to students;
- Submits an annual log of CPD (Continuing Professional Development) activities undertaken;
- Acts as a marking advisor in matters relating to the assessment processes;
- Provides support to Academics in the form of guidance, training, and robust appreciation of levelness;
- Current knowledge of OfS (Office for Students) and changes in the quality code is desirable but not essential;
- Submits semester reports to the academic board and the board of governors as to the quality and status of student feedback and appropriateness of marks.
